Catalonia Adds 53 Towns to Rent-Cap List, Totaling 302

Catalonia’s Generalitat has extended rental price caps to 302 municipalities, up from the previous 271. The updated list, formalized on 28 July 2026, adds 53 towns where rents are rising and removes 22 where prices have stabilized. Barcelona remains under rent control until at least March 2027.

TL;DR:

  • 302 Catalan municipalities now have rent caps (was 271)
  • 53 towns enter the regulation; 22 exit after showing price improvement
  • Barcelona stays regulated until at least March 2027
  • STR operators in affected zones face tighter compliance scrutiny
  • The first-declaration batch (118 cities) is extended through 2028
